簡體   English   中英

如何保護Flash和PHP之間的數據傳輸?

[英]How to protect data transfer between flash and php?

我想和Flash游戲,我讓與高分網站,而我使用此代碼張貼分數到PHP文件:

submit.onPress = function () {
getURL ("highscore.php", "_blank", "POST"); }

基本上有一個提交按鈕,當您單擊它時,它會打開一個新選項卡,該選項卡實際上是一個php文件,其中說“ 您的分數是12” 我的問題是如何避免人們作弊甚至發送虛假的高分? 如果有人有任何想法請告訴我...

您需要對變量進行加,減,乘,分等加密,然后添加與實數相同的錯誤數字。 然后,當您需要比分時,請減少文件的數量,如果您可以在游戲啟動時更新游戲並更改解密,請經常刪除。

作弊引擎和其他Flash作弊引擎示例:購買某項東西或更改分數,在作弊者更改var時更改的任何變量,他將具有更改該實例的變量列表,因此您需要通過使用多個變量來防止這種情況充當樂譜或讓計時器遞增或遞減,甚至兩者都確保在需要的加密變量中有乘法和除法!

我認為這篇文章已經回答了這個問題: Flash加密PHP解密但是,您可能還想添加一個Blowfish ,這使它變得更加困難,但絕非不可能

var分數= 0; var addScore = 0;

//高分,您將獲得20分的例子,您需要在其中添加邏輯:)

addScore = 20

//客戶得分= addScore * 3 + 23;

//服務器

分數= addScore-23/3;

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M